Beauty Tip: Lip Glosses that Transition from Summer to Fall

Transitioning from summer to fall can sometimes be a little tricky.  Some days it still feels warm, but then the temperature drops all the way down after sunset … and other times it’s chilly all day long!   However, changing seasons is no reason to give up your easy summer beauty routine.  Even in the cooler months a swipe of lipgloss can be the perfect addition to your favorite jackets and boots.

Here are Fashion Reverie’s favorite lipglosses that work well in a variety of seasons.

For warm autumn days, try bright, lighter colors to complement the last of your summer wardrobe.  A bright pink feels fun and flirtatious and while it’s certainly a summer staple, there’s no need to toss it out just yet.  CK One’s High Shine Gloss in Sun Kissed is a great tropical color to help extend what’s left of those sun-drenched days.  A pale pink such as Nars’ Tasmania feels soft and feminine and pairs equally well with sundresses as it does with jeans.  L’Oreal’s Glossy Balm in Innocent Coral will leave your lips feeling soft and smooth and the hint of color adds a nice pinkish-coral to your lips.

For a more natural look, Votre Vu’s Lip Lustre in Demure is a slightly more opalescent take on your traditional clear gloss.  With Votre Vu’s Lip Lustre in Demure barely there iridescent shine, this gloss can easily transition into the next season.

Play up leathers and suedes on those brisk fall nights with neutrals and darker colors with a hint of shine.  Try Pür Minerals Lip Gloss in Scandalous for just a hint of rustic red and a whole lot of sparkle.  Don’t be intimidated by the dark color in the tube, the gloss wears on the sheerer side, but still packs a punch.  You’re sure to elicit at least a little jealousy from your friends in tarte’s Lip Surgence in Envy.  This berry mauve is great for fall and the high shine feels oh so glamorous!  For a little more intensity, Lorac’s Lip Lustre Gloss in Ruby Luster will leave you with a seductive dark red pout.
